Skip to content

Bean Scene

Zova provides a set of decorator functions for declaring that a Bean Class is injectable. Different decorator functions represent different usage scenarios, and they also specify the default injection scope

  • a-bean
NameDescriptionSceneDefault Injection Scope
@SysSys Beansyssys
@AopAop Beanaopsys
@AopMethodAopMethod BeanaopMethodsys
@StoreVue: Piniastoreapp
@ToolTool Beantoolapp
@ControllerController Beancontrollerctx
@RenderRender Beanrenderctx
@StyleStyle Beanstylectx
@ServiceService for Component/Pageservicectx
@BeanGeneral Servicebeanctx
@DataData Beandatanew
  • a-action
NameDescriptionSceneDefault Injection Scope
@ActionAction Beanactionsys
  • a-api
NameDescriptionSceneDefault Injection Scope
@ApiApi Beanapiapp
@ApiMetaApiMeta BeanapiMetaapp
@ApiSchemaApiSchema BeanapiSchemaapp
  • a-behavior
NameDescriptionSceneDefault Injection Scope
@BehaviorBehavior Beanbehaviornew
  • a-fetch
NameDescriptionSceneDefault Injection Scope
@InterceptorInterceptor Beaninterceptornew
  • a-meta
NameDescriptionSceneDefault Injection Scope
@MetaMeta Beanmetaapp
  • a-model
NameDescriptionSceneDefault Injection Scope
@ModelModel Beanmodelctx
  • a-style
NameDescriptionSceneDefault Injection Scope
@CssCss Beancssapp
@ThemeTheme Beanthemeapp
  • a-table
NameDescriptionSceneDefault Injection Scope
@TableCellTableCell BeantableCellsys

Released under the MIT License.